Tree trimming services involve the careful pruning and shaping of trees to maintain their health, safety, and aesthetic appeal. This work typically includes removing dead or diseased branches, reducing the size of overgrown trees, and shaping foliage to promote better growth. Homeowners often request tree trimming to prevent branches from interfering with power lines, to improve the appearance of their landscape, or to address safety concerns caused by weak or damaged limbs. Projects can range from routine maintenance to more extensive pruning for trees that have become overgrown or pose a risk to property or people.
Before requesting tree trimming services, property owners should consider the size and location of the trees, as well as any specific concerns such as proximity to structures or utility lines. It’s important to identify which branches need removal and to understand how trimming might impact the overall health and growth of the tree. Proper planning helps ensure that the trimming enhances safety and aesthetics while supporting the long-term vitality of the trees on the property.

Common Tree Trimming Service Jobs
Tree trimming services improve the health and appearance of trees through selective pruning.
Crown thinning reduces density to allow more light and airflow through the canopy.
Deadwood removal eliminates hazardous branches that could fall and cause damage.
Shaping and pruning enhance the overall form and aesthetic of trees on the property.
Emergency trimming addresses storm damage or broken branches to prevent further issues.
Seasonal trimming maintains tree structure and promotes safe growth year-round.
Tree Trimming Service Questions
What is tree trimming? Tree trimming involves removing dead or overgrown branches to improve tree health and appearance.
Why should property owners consider tree trimming? It helps maintain safety, promotes healthy growth, and enhances the landscape's appearance.
When is the best time for tree trimming? The ideal time is during dormancy, typically late winter or early spring, before new growth begins.
What types of trees are commonly trimmed? Most deciduous and ornamental trees benefit from trimming to shape and remove hazards.
